  1. Eye bleeding refers to several types of eye bleeding, such as hyphema or a subconjunctival haemorrhage. Hyphema is bleeding in the eye where blood pools inside the eye, in the anterior chamber. A subconjunctival haemorrhage is caused by broken blood vessels under the conjunctiva, the membrane layer covering the surface of the eye and inner eyelids.

  3. 3 de may. de 2024 · A popped blood vessel in the eye is medically known as a subconjunctival hemorrhage. It happens when there’s a break in one of the tiny blood vessels beneath the clear surface of your eye (conjunctiva).This causes bright red patches to appear on the white of your eye ().Though they can be alarming, broken blood vessels in the eye are common and rarely serious.

  6. 21 de feb. de 2023 · Wet macular degeneration is a long-lasting eye disorder that causes blurred vision or a blind spot in the central vision. It's usually caused by blood vessels that leak fluid or blood into the macula (MAK-u-luh). The macula is the part of the retina that gives the eye clear vision in the direct line of sight.
